A good example is actually an item description. You are lured to put you to definitely right into the latest requests desk (Shape step 3-3), however the device definitions dont transform, and you will finish going into the exact same meanings over and over repeatedly for each and every the newest buy. This really is a yes signal this pointers belongs during the a great separate dining table (Figure step three-4).
The latest Improve : Establishing correct desk matchmaking is the second half of good database construction
Such statutes cannot safeguards every disease, but you can wade pretty much with them. However, there is you to essential layout that people have not yet , addressed. Normalizing is approximately splitting up your tables the proper way-but when they’re split up, you prefer a method to connect her or him. Including, for those who do a unique table for purchases, you need a method to track and this commands match and this people.
MSKB 234208 is a good, non-technical writeup on normalization. For a somewhat more complex class, check out . It isn’t discussed Supply, however, normalization is the identical in just about any relational databases.
Relationship Anxiety
The latest Irritation : I just tailored my personal very first database, but when I tried to place analysis involved with it, Availability gave me good ” no. 1 secret pass” mistake message. What is actually incorrect? More to the point, what is a button, and what exactly is an initial trick, and just why do i need to worry?
(The initial 50 % of is actually determining your own dining tables precisely; while the chatted about in the “Dining table Design 101.”) Contained in this develop, we will check dating from the crushed right up.
After you tailored their database, your arranged important computer data for the separate dining tables-you “normalized” it. Identifying dating anywhere between dining tables is when you eliminate that associated analysis straight back together once more. Backlinks you create ensure you do not forget how research is related, and so they prompt you to enter (and prevent you from accidentally removing) analysis that is needed doing the picture.
Once you’ve tailored your dining tables, carrying out her or him when you look at the Availability is quite easy. In the dining table Structure Look at, offer for each occupation a name (pick “Bad Industry Brands,” later inside chapter). Field names have to be novel in this a table but could be used again in other tables.
The latest trickier area is actually delegating a document kind of every single profession. In the place of which have a table in a word document, eg, that have an access desk you must identify what kind of investigation you need to set up per occupation. Database are particularly rigid about it-as well as justification, since workouts maximum power over this new group of data is at one’s heart off a good database’s stamina. Just like the a databases understands what forms of beliefs are located in a beneficial certain form of job, it does sift, collate, types, and discover different incisions of information in the myriad ways and will avoid specific types of data of interacting in a few unwanted means. For instance, you can proliferate the costs off one or two areas, but on condition that they might be numeric fields; they would not seem sensible in order to multiply two text message strings.
Having names, contact, or other text message, when your research wouldn’t exceed 255 emails in total, allow it to be a text field; if not, it needs to be good Memo profession. Text is actually for terms and conditions, Memo is actually for sentences-however, keep in mind that Memo industries can not be listed, so wanting Memo research (and you can sorting it) may be reduced.
To have numbers which might be neither currency nor overseas techniques (comprehend the last round inside list), you will need to just take a little more proper care. Many may be the Count studies kind of, however you could need to to alter industry Proportions possessions function to make certain that industry suits the kind of numbers you are having fun siti incontri internazionali with. Below are a few standard assistance. In case your number is actually integers (i.e., try not to incorporate quantitative circumstances), use the Matter study sort of into Community Dimensions set to Much time Integer. In case your wide variety provides decimal affairs, function Profession Dimensions in order to Twice could be good-unless you are concerned with rounding that may occur in scientific software that use drifting-section research. In this case, you’ll be able to use the Money analysis style of (discover “Faults on the Decimal Data Form of,” later in this chapter).
The post This is done of the creating “relationships” certainly one of your own dining tables (the topic of the following Irritation) appeared first on Nutriherbs.
No comments:
Post a Comment